You could use the voltmeter already fitted to your boat connect one battery at a time with stop button engaged press starter for two or three seconds if volts drop more than 9 volts battery is u s. a leisure battery is designed for producing a low current for a long time with lots of discharging charging cycles. a starter battery a high currant for a short time with no discharging. they are different.John

And the Borg Warner gearbox was a war time requirement for a gear box for landing craft they wanted one that could be thrown in reverse from full a head Borg Warner adapted there three speed automatic car gear box to first and reverse gears only expensive but boat hire proof until hydraulic drive came along.John
